IE Browser won't prompt for most downloads

 
 
Reply Fri 18 Jun, 2004 09:51 am
When i click on an extension such as a url with a zip file, the file is automatically open from it source in a temp directory, I don't recieve the prompt of open file from this location or save file as. Anyone know what to do to fix this problem?

Sounds to me like you are just talking about XP's built in Zip support.

If so, you can turn it off like this:

Start Menu > Run

Type in:

regsvr32 /u %windir%\system32\zipfldr.dll
